What companies run services between Apsley, England and Cambridge, England?

You can take a train from Apsley to Cambridge via London Euston and King's Cross in around 1h 50m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from White Lion Street to Parkside via Watford Junction station, Black Boy PH, and Airport Bus Station in around 3h 53m.
